New Record Wiper Caught from Des Moines River on Monday
DES MOINES - Youa Lovan, of Pleasant Hill, caught a 19 pound, 10 ounce, wiper that measured 33 inches from the Des Moines River below Saylorville Monday morning. The fish is a new state record surpassing the previous record, which also came from the Des Moines River, by 11 ounces. Wipers are stocked in Saylorville Lake, among others, and are a hybrid cross between an ocean stripped bass and a white bass. Saylorville Lake empties into the Des Moines River. Iowa Department of Natural Resources fisheries biologist Martin Konrad verified the species and record.
